How Top-Rated Whole House Humidifiers Work
Whole house humidifiers distribute moisture evenly through a home’s heating and air system, maintaining balanced indoor humidity—typically between 30% and 50%. Unlike portable units that treat single rooms, these systems integrate with functionality, acting quietly and consistently. Systems are available in various types, including steam, ultrasonic, and evaporative models, each offering reliable performance with minimal maintenance. By regulating moisture, they help preserve home integrity, reduce seasonal discomfort, and support comfort without short-term fixes.

Opportunities and Considerations
Choosing a top-rated whole house humidifier offers clear benefits—from protecting home structures and valuables to enhancing respiratory wellness. However, performance depends on proper sizing, system compatibility, and regular maintenance. Homeowners should evaluate their unique indoor climate, ductwork layout, and indoor air habits before investing.
Not quite every space benefits equally; very large homes or those with complex HVAC systems may require more careful selection. Additionally, while the technology is reliable, it is one part of a broader indoor air quality strategy—pairing with air filters or ventilation improves outcomes.
